The Ontario Provincial Police are looking into an allegation by a 19 year old First Nation man against the Thunder Bay Police Service. It’s alleged that an officer drove the man to a location outside of the city limits and was left to walk back on his own. Police spokesperson Chris Adams says the local police won’t be saying much more.
The incident is said to have occurred in the evening hours of December 2nd.
